Bebington to Southend East by train

A train trip from Bebington to Southend East takes about 5hrs 2 mins on average, covering roughly 201 miles (324 kilometres). With around 37 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ans. If you book in advance, you can grab tickets starting from just £38.30, making it a budget-friendly option for those who plan ahead.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Bebington to Southend East start from as little as £38.30

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Bebington to Southend East start from £87.30 one way, or £124.80 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Bebington to Southend East are available for £183.70 one way, or £367.40 return

Station Facilities and Amenities

Bebington Station prides itself on providing a variety of amenities to ensure a comfortable journey for passengers. The station offers step-free access to all platforms, making it an accessible choice for everyone, including those with mobility impairments. While there are no ticket machines, the ticket office is available with extensive opening hours, from early morning until after midnight, ensuring you can purchase or collect tickets at your convenience. For those who prefer using smartcards, the station has you covered with issuance and validation capabilities.

Waiting time is well accommodated with seating areas available, though the station does not offer a first-class lounge or baby changing facilities. CCTV is in place for added security, and customer help points are readily accessible to ensure you have the support you need during your travels. The station lacks refreshment facilities and ATMs, so it's wise to be prepared beforehand.

Onward Travel Options

One of Bebington's standout features is its excellent transport links, simplifying your transition to various local travel options. While there is no taxi rank on-site, travelers can access buses by visiting the Merseytravel website or contacting Traveline for assistance and routes. For those planning to fly, Liverpool John Lennon Airport is the nearest airport with a hassle-free bus connection from Liverpool South Parkway station, making your transfers quick and convenient.

Facilities and Amenities

Southend East station is equipped with an array of facilities to cater to your travel needs. Whether you're purchasing your ticket or collecting one bought online, services are available with convenient opening hours. From Monday to Friday, the ticket office opens from 05:15 to 18:00, while weekend hours vary slightly. You can find accessible ticket machines and a helpful induction loop, ensuring a smooth experience for everyone.

For those seeking assistance, helpful station staff are available Monday through Friday from 06:00 to 19:30. You can find customer help points and detailed screens with departure information along with regular announcements to keep you up to date. The installation of CCTV across the station ensures a safe environment for all passengers.

Accessibility Considerations

Accessibility options are robust, particularly with step-free access available to London-bound platform 1. However, some areas may have limitations. There are accessible ticket machines and toilets on-site, along with ramp access for those boarding trains. Although there's no wheelchair availability or accessible taxis at the station, these facilities are compensated for by attentive staff willing to offer support.

Amenities for Comfort and Convenience

For comfort while waiting, you have access to cozy waiting rooms located on platform 1, open until late evening during weekdays. Refreshments are available, although food and drink options might be limited, with no shops or ATMs present. Thanks to public Wi-Fi, passengers can stay connected while they wait.

Onward Travel Options

Transportation links around Southend East station are well organized to facilitate your onward journey. Bus services are easily accessed via nearby bus stops on Southchurch Road, with practical rail replacement options also provided. For those planning to explore further afield, detailed travel posters are available. Although accessible taxis aren't directly available at the station, alternative arrangements can be made.
